Driver Location: Bronx, NY New York Common Pantry is one of the
city’s largest hunger relief organizations, providing food
assistance, case management services, senior food provision,
nutrition education, and hygiene services. We are a dynamic,
mission-driven organization experiencing rapid growth and
expansion. NYCP is a poverty-fighting organization that reduces
hunger and promotes dignity, health, and self-sufficiency by using
a holistic approach to reach over 122,000 distinct people over
729,000 visitors each year. Last year, we served over 11 million
meals. Through an array of programs that we offer, we look to
establish long-term stability for those we serve. The Mobile Pantry
Driver is responsible for ensuring all items needed for the mobile
pantry are properly loaded/ unloaded on the van, providing
transportation to the mobile sites, and assisting in distribution
while at the mobile site. The Mobile Pantry Driver will report to
the Warehouse & Mobile Operations Supervisor at the 1285 Oak Point
Ave, Bronx, NY 10474 location. The schedule for this position is
Monday through Friday: 7:00 am - 2:30 pm; one hour lunch. This is a
Full-Time position, non-exempt. Responsibilities: Properly and
safely drive the agency-owned box truck. Ensure that maintenance of
the truck is upheld at all times; any maintenance needs and/ or
repairs must be reported to the Warehouse & Mobile Operations
Supervisor immediately. Work with Food Programs Associates to set
up and pack up the distribution area at mobile sites. Ensure that
all commodities are properly dated and transported to mobile site
locations according to NYC food handling standards. Load and unload
deliveries at permanent office space to ensure the office food
storage room is adequately stocked with commodities. Prepare the
distribution space before the program begins, coordinating with
partnership staff to set up the room for pantry distribution.
Design the most effective and efficient route in collaboration with
the Warehouse & Mobile Operations Supervisor. Participate, when
necessary, in maintaining inventory for all food and
program-related supplies and ensure the appropriate storage of
delivered items. Assist with warehouse cleanliness and organization
as needed, including cleaning shared work areas and supporting
commodities packing and preparation. Other responsibilities as
assigned. Qualifications: A valid driver’s license and a clear
driving record are required. Experience driving a box truck is
required. Ability to lift up to 50 lbs is required. A high school
diploma or equivalent. A minimum of three years of experience
working in a food pantry or food bank; mobile operations experience
is preferred but not required. Commitment to helping the
communities in need and NYCP’s work and mission. Adapt to
last-minute schedule changes or emergency coverage needs.
Experience working in a warehouse, distribution environment, or
food-related operations within a non-profit setting. Food Safety
certification from the NYC Department of Health and Mental Hygiene.
Professional demeanor when interacting with clients, community
partners, and vendors. Cultural sensitivity and respect when
serving diverse communities. Multi-task and work in a highly
trafficked area. Weekend work may be necessary for special events
